      • For lovers of all-things equine (especially kids), SECOND CHANCES is a heartwarming comeback kid film. The acting is above average for children's movies (and there's even a cameo from legendary character actor Charles Napier), and there's enough excitement and drama both on and off the stable to keep the entire family engaged.

    • It's a Wonderful Life. In the heartwarming film It's a Wonderful Life, George Bailey (James Stewart) teeters on the brink of despair. His small-town existence, full of missed opportunities and financial struggles, seems unbearable.
    • Click. In Click, Michael Newman (Adam Sandler) is an overworked architect juggling career demands and family life. He stumbles upon a remote control, handed to him by the eccentric Morty (Christopher Walken).
    • Destroyer. As a young cop, Erin Bell went under cover to infiltrate a gang in the California desert -- with tragic results. Bell continues to work as a detective for the Los Angeles Police Department, but feelings of anger and remorse leave her worn-down and consumed by guilt.
    • Burnt. Adam Jones (Bradley Cooper) was once a top chef in Paris until drugs and alcohol led to a meltdown that put his career on hold. After moving from New Orleans to London, Adam gets a shot at redemption when his former maitre d' (Daniel Brühl) reluctantly hires him as the head chef of his fine-dining restaurant.
